Welcome to flyertalk Kaution25. American Airlines offers award tickets to Europe for only 40,000 in the off season, Oct 15 to May 15. You can use the award on their partner airlines too. Generally speaking, American has very good availability, so you shouldn't have a problem trying to book an award on American or one of its partners. Good luck. Have a great trip.
